1. Battery Characteristic
An auxiliary battery capacitor designed for large pulse current.
The combination of UPC and lithium SOCl2 bobbin battery is more safety, and the combination can provide large discharge current. It’s a good choice to replace spiral battery.
Low resistance, high power density, suitable for high current pulse;
Long life, using pulse cycle count up to 100000 times;
Good low temperature performance, wide temperature range from 40 ℃ to + 70 ℃;
Good safety performance.
The rated voltage of each battery is 3.6V, the operating voltage varies with the load, normally between 3.3V and 3.6V
The specific energy density of each battery is 456Wh/kg
The battery can be in work between -55℃~ +85℃
Battery voltage is very stable during work, more than 90% of the capacitycould be outputon a fixed high voltage platform
Under thecondition of normal temperature, the battery self -discharge rate of no more than 2% per year
Hermetic welding sealing to reduce the leakage for extending the shelf life to more than 10 years
2. The working principle of UPC
Lithium SOCl2bobbin battery and UPC in parallel, high load of pulse completed by the Ultra Pulse Capacitor, not affected by the passivation.High load pulse bycompleted UPC, ahead of the next pulse lithium battery recharge UPC, after a full charge the discharge capacity ofUPC is constant, so on, until the battery capacity is completely consumed. In this way, we can guaranteethe battery packa long life under the high load capacity.

4. FAQS of General Safety Instructions
In order to store the battery, the environment should be dry enough.
The battery should be kept out of the children firstly. If swallowed by children, please contact a physician at once.
They are going to be hot in very short time and it will lead the leakage of gas and toxic materials which may cause a big rupture.
If + and - polarity of battery is connected directly, it causes a short circuit and this may lead toxic gas and materials leakage or a big rupture.
The batteries are not able to be put or thrown into the water because it would cause explosion.
You can’t charge the primary batteries as it would lead to gas or toxic material leakage.
Battery disposal method should be in accordance with local and state regulations.
